Avoid HSU landline calls to cell phones abroad!

September 23, 2014

Calls from HSU landlines – your desk phones - to cell phones overseas can result in large phone bills to your department. Recent international calls from HSU landlines to cell phones have resulted in charges for a single call in excess of $1,000! These charges occur because cellphone operators apply what's called Mobile Termination Rates (MTR) to these calls; in fact, this is now those operators’ dominant source of revenue.

Until now, ITS has been absorbing these additional costs. However, because the MTR charges on HSU’s phone bill have escalated significantly in recent months, we must now pass the costs on to the departments from which the calls originated.
